ETNB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

50 of the 6,499 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in 89bio (ETNB)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$226M — down 33% from $339M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 7 funds opened new ETNB positions and 5 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 13 added to existing stakes and 19 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$7.19M. The largest seller was Eventide Asset Management, cutting an estimated $6.65M.
